Top MBA Specialisations Safe from AI Automation

1. MBA in Marketing

One of the most popular and future proof MBA specialisations is Marketing.

While AI tools can analyze data and automate advertisements, marketing still relies heavily on human creativity, emotional intelligence, and storytelling.

Marketing professionals must understand customer psychology, brand perception, and market trends. These skills cannot be fully automated.

Key roles include:

  • Brand Manager
  • Digital Marketing Manager
  • Product Marketing Manager
  • Market Research Analyst

Because of its creativity and strategy component, Marketing remains one of the best MBA specialisations for the future.

2. MBA in Human Resource Management (HR)

Human Resource Management focuses on people, culture, and leadership development.

AI may assist HR teams in resume screening or employee data analysis, but it cannot replace human empathy, conflict resolution, or organizational leadership.

This makes HR one of the most reliable AI proof MBA careers.

Key job roles include:

  • HR Manager
  • Talent Acquisition Head
  • Learning and Development Manager
  • Organizational Development Consultant

In companies worldwide, HR professionals play a major role in building workplace culture and employee engagement, making it one of the MBA specialisations with high demand.

3. MBA in Strategy and Consulting

Strategy and consulting roles involve solving complex business problems. Companies hire consultants to analyze markets, develop growth strategies, and guide major business decisions.

These roles require critical thinking, industry understanding, and leadership skills. AI can support analysis, but final strategic decisions require human judgment.

That is why strategy remains one of the MBA specialisations for leadership roles.

Popular career options include:

  • Business Consultant
  • Strategy Manager
  • Management Consultant
  • Corporate Strategy Head

This is also considered one of the MBA specialisations with highest salary potential.

4. MBA in Entrepreneurship

Entrepreneurship is one field where human creativity and risk-taking are essential.

AI can help with data analysis and automation, but building a company requires vision, leadership, networking, and adaptability.

Entrepreneurs must make decisions in uncertain situations and create innovative solutions for market problems.

Because of these reasons, entrepreneurship is one of the strongest MBA specialisations for the AI era.

Students pursuing this specialization often become:

  • Startup Founders
  • Business Owners
  • Innovation Consultants
  • Venture Builders

5. MBA in Operations and Supply Chain Management

The global supply chain has become extremely complex. From manufacturing to logistics and international trade, companies require professionals who can manage large operational networks.

Although AI helps in forecasting and inventory management, real-world supply chain decisions involve negotiation, crisis management, and supplier relationships.

This makes operations one of the MBA specialisations in demand 2026.

Common roles include:

  • Operations Manager
  • Supply Chain Analyst
  • Logistics Manager
  • Procurement Manager

Due to globalization and e-commerce growth, this remains one of the best MBA specialisations for the future.
